These are a few of the lip products I've been loving during the past few weeks that are a little different to the pale pinks I tend to go for. 
First off lip liners as a whole are a massive fav-they have amazing wear and such a gorgeous finish.
This Rimmel London Exaggerate a Full Colour liner in 063 Eastend snob is a 'my lips but better' type of colour which is great for days when my eye makeup is slightly heavier but I still want something on my lips. Also you don't have to worry about sharpening this.. #lazy
Next is Rimmel London's lasting finish 1000 Kisses loner in 063 Black Tulip which is getting me super excited for fall. It's quite a vampy red but still pretty wearable, reminds me a lot of MAC's Diva lipstick. This stays on incredibly well which is perfect since it is a darker colour. 
Staying with Rimmel I picked up this lipstick about a week ago but already love it. It's Rimmel London's Lasting Finish in 084 Amethyst Shimmer which I feel is a great bright pinky/purple colour for the fall time. It also has a lovely sheen finish to it.
I've also rediscovered my UD Naked lipgloss in Beso, which I was obsessed with when I first bought but kinda forgot about. It's perfect to just through on without a mirror after eating or drinking. Also if you really dislike sticky lipglosses you seriously must check these out, so perfect
Finally an old lipstick I got a while back but never went all out and wore it super opaque on my lips is Barry M lipstick in 146. Recently though I wore this quite a few times just like it's shown in the picture and absolutely loved it. I wish if rediscovered it sooner so I could've got more wear out of it during the summer! It has incredible colour payoff and lasting power!

But today I thought I'd let you guys know what my favourite lip colours are to wear from my collection in the fall time.
My first choice was, of course, a red lipstick. A colour every girl must own and a staple for autumn/winter. Mine is Avon’s Ultra Colour Rich Mega Impact Lipstick in the colour Really Rosy. It is a beautiful slightly dark red colour, with a little bit of shimmer. It also is slightly glossy so you need to wear a gloss over the top!
The next colour is another Avon lipstick but unfortunately this range of lipsticks have been discontinued but I had to include it! The colour is Mauviest, it’s a mauve colour (obviously) but has a little bit of pink in it. It’s a cream kind of finish which I like as I wear this lipstick very casually.
 
My favourite lipstick probably out of my whole collection is Rimmel London’s Moisture Renew Lipstick in Vintage Pink. This is very similar to the previous colour only this is more purple toned rather than pink. These feel great on your lips and have a similar finish to the last lipstick also.
One of my lighter coloured lipsticks for autumn that I like to wear is MAC’s Matte finish lipstick in Please Me. It’s a beautiful medium pink colour which looks great matte or with a gloss over the top.
 
Finally this is a colour that I have recently fallen in love with! It is a Revlon Crème Gloss in Fiercely Fushsia, its stay put all day without fail but it does feel a little sticky on the lips but personally I don’t really mind that! I still haven’t found the confidence to wear it super bright but I’ve been applying a little onto the middle of my lips then blending it.
